A programme of touring residencies and workshops in mainstream and
special primary and secondary schools, working with both pupils and
staff. These vary in content, sometimes but not always including performance
by company members, and varying in length.
A network of community classes for different ages and abilities which
meet weekly during term time throughout the county.
An annual programme of dance workshops, courses and performances such
as Galas, that aim to bring the work of these groups together and offer
dance performances and workshops to the wider public.
A regular programme of classes, workshops and performances at the
Dance Centre, Llandrindod Wells.
Individual projects in association with other agencies
Professional training workshops and courses
A dance careers advisory service
Powys Dance Centre
Powys Dance Centre is established within what used to be the old Church
Hall in Llandrindod Wells. The building has been substantially refurbished
with a Lottery grant and assistance from Powys County Council.
The venue is multi-purpose, with an excellent dance studio (barres, mirrors,
sprung dance floor with underfloor heating) which converts to a small
theatre with the use of blackouts and raked seating. The venue is available
to hire for rehearsals, meetings, performances or conferences. Special
rates are available for community groups.
